Pachyderms can pack away up to 600 pounds of food a day. That makes for a mighty release once the roughage has passed through an elephant’s system. There’s no reason to waste such copious amounts of well … waste.

And with today’s crap economy and the global focus on “green living,” The Great Elephant Poo Poo Paper Company is turning yesterday’s doo-doo into paper for doodling.

One piece of poo makes 25 large sheets of paper. The company’s purpose is to successfully sell goods that are part of a complete, truly creative sustainable cycle.

Poo Poo Paper produces 100 percent recycled and odorless paper products.

A percentage of the profits from the sale of these products are contributed to the conservation of elephants.
